Platinum C18-EPS

C18 Phase with Extended Polar Selectivity for Versatile Reversed-Phase HPLC

Platinum C18-EPS is a silica-based HPLC stationary phase featuring an octadecyl bonded surface on 100 Å silica, designed for versatile reversed-phase separations across a broad range of analytes. The Extended Polar Selectivity (EPS) surface chemistry introduces controlled polar interactions while maintaining strong hydrophobic retention, providing improved resolution for polar and moderately nonpolar compounds alike.

Unlike conventional endcapped C18 phases, Platinum C18-EPS is not endcapped, allowing defined residual silanol activity to contribute to retention and selectivity. This results in enhanced performance for analytes with polar functionalities, offering complementary selectivity compared to fully endcapped materials. The 100 Å pore size makes the phase particularly suitable for small molecules and medium-sized biomolecules in pharmaceutical and chemical analysis. The high-purity silica matrix ensures excellent mechanical stability, reproducibility, and column lifetime, even under gradient and high-pressure conditions, making Platinum 100 C18-EPS a robust and flexible choice for demanding HPLC applications.

Platinum C18-EPS combines strong C18 retention with extended polar selectivity – the versatile choice for high-efficiency and reproducible reversed-phase HPLC separations.

Specifications

Request Product
Particle Sizes
  • 1.5 µm
  • 3 µm
  • 5 µm
  • 7 µm
  • 10 µm
Pore Size 100 Å
Surface Area 200 m²/g
Phase/Modification C18-EPS
Particle Type
Separation Mode
USP Codes
Endcapping No
Carbonload 6 %
